Bowheads

/ˈbaʊ.hɛdz/ noun

Definition

Plural of bowhead; multiple large Arctic whales with massive rounded heads.

Etymology

Simple plural of 'bowhead', following standard English pluralization.

Kelly Says

An entire culture of whaling peoples—the Inuit, Yupik, and others—built their societies around hunting bowheads sustainably for thousands of years, a relationship that's still protected by international law.
